发新话题
打印

[讨论] 这样写为什么菜单还是可见?顺便希望可以的话简化帮忙简化下代码

这样写为什么菜单还是可见?顺便希望可以的话简化帮忙简化下代码

fscommand("showmenu",false);
k2._visible = k1._visible=false;
var area_y:Number = max_y-min_y;
var k:Number = max_y-bar._y;
onEnterFrame = function () {
bar.onPress = function() {
  startDrag("bar", false, bar._x, k1._y, bar._x, k2._y);
  bar.onEnterFrame = function() {
   txt._y = -bar._y;
  };
};
bar.onRelease = function() {
  this.stopDrag();
};
bar.onReleaseOutside = function() {
  this.stopDrag();
};
top.onRelease = function() {
  if (bar._y-k1._y>0) {
   if ((bar._y-k1._y)<=20) {
    bar._y = k1._y;
   } else {
    bar._y -= 20;
   }
  }
};
bot.onRelease = function() {
  if (bar._y-k2._y<0) {
   if ((bar._y-k2._y)>-10) {
    bar._y = k2._y;
   } else {
    bar._y += 10;
   }
  }
};
};

附件

1.fla (96 KB)

2008-6-23 18:31, 下载次数: 18

TOP

fscommand("showmenu",false);菜单不可见了,但测试环境下不行。要单独打开SWF看效果。

TOP

发新话题